Summary
Coordinates, conducts, and schedules routes for transportation personnel and users of Transportation vehicles including maintaining certification files, selecting training resources, assigning work, and assisting with CDL-required annual driving tests. Coordinates and maintains files and records according to Federal and State mandates for vehicle operators. Develops, implements, and coordinates the training of all transportation staff including substitute/temporary/contract drivers Develops and promotes good community relations with NMSD community and school personnel.
Directly supervises all Transportation Department employees and oversees the Department’s operations and NMSD’s fleet. Carries out supervisory responsibilities in accordance with the organization's policies and applicable laws. Responsibilities include interviewing, hiring, and training employees; planning, assigning, and directing work; appraising performance; rewarding and disciplining employees; addressing complaints and resolving problems.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ities (Other duties may be assigned)
- Create and maintain Driver Qualification files required by NMSD policies and New Mexico Department of Transportation rules and regulations.
- Provide instruction and training to Bus Drivers and Ground Transportation personnel on federal, state, and local laws and regulations and NMSD policies pertaining to pupil transportation, passenger, safety, behavior management, and discipline.
- Recruit, hire and supervise School Bus and Ground Transportation Drivers. This includes but is not limited to conducting interviews, checking references and reviewing applications, providing ongoing feedback and evaluations.
- Perform annual evaluations for training staff and CDL-required annual driving performance check rides.
- Perform all duties of a driver when needed, including transporting students.
- Ensures that all vehicles within NMSD’s fleet are property maintained at all times including ongoing regular maintenance, regular vehicle safety inspections, and vehicle cleanliness.
- Complete all required reports including accident reports in a timely manner.
- Attend professional development sessions and take classes when needed.
- Implement procedures for training needs assessment and curriculum development by hosting periodic group in-services, performing individualized training and retraining.
- Train NMSD drivers (e.g., new, existing) on safe operation of school transportation vehicles. Training includes classroom training (e.g., student management, special needs, American Red Cross first aid training); and on-the-road training (e.g., inspection and operation of school transportation vehicles, road driving, evacuation).
- Responsible for working with the team to schedule and provide mandatory training to students (e.g. emergency bus evacuation).
- Analyze vehicular accidents through NMSD procedures. Provide, coordinate and schedule post-accident training.
- Input all new Drivers information and credential information into software.
- Manage, monitor, and ensure that all NMSD drivers (e.g., fleet, school buses) comply with New Mexico’s driver’s license (CDL and non-CDL) rules and regulations.
- Collaborate with various City, State and Federal groups regarding existing and potential school safety issues that affect safe transportation of students and staff.
- Plans and oversees routes for all students attending the Santa Fe and Albuquerque campuses. Works with families and respond to concerns in a timely manner.
- Serves as a member of the NMSD team working with other administrators and supervisors.

Position-Specific Qualifications/Requirements:
Education and/or Experience:
- Bachelor's degree from four-year college or university; or one to two years related experience and/or training; or equivalent combination of education and experience.
- Knowledge of and related experience with transportation operations.
Other:
- Possesses ability and willingness to work flexible hours
- Possesses ability and willingness to respond to emergencies and/or support routes outside of normal working hours
- Possesses ability and willingness to obtain Defensive Driver Instructor certification
- Possesses knowledge of New Mexico Public Education Department School Transportation Standards, NMAC 6.41.4
